Harley-Davidson Touring description
Model: Harley-Davidson FXCWC Rocker C Year: 2009 Category: Custom / cruiser Displacement: 1584.00 ccm (96.66 cubic inches) Engine type: V2, four-stroke Torque: 117.00 Nm (11.9 kgf-m or 86.3 ft.lbs) @ 3200 RPM Bore x stroke: 95.3 x 111.1 mm (3.8 x 4.4 inches) Fuel system: Injection. ESPFI Cooling system: Air Gearbox: 6-speed Transmission type, final drive: Belt Clutch: 9-plate, wet Exhaust system: Chrome, staggered shorty exhaust with dual mufflers Chassis, suspension, brakes and wheels Frame type: Mild steel tubular frame; rectangular section backbone; stamped, Trail: 157 mm (6.2 inches) Front suspension: Telescopic fork, 49 mm Front wheel travel: 127 mm (5.0 inches) Rear suspension: Hidden, horizontal-mounted, coil-over Rear wheel travel: 79 mm (3.1 inches) Front tyre: 90/90-R19 Rear tyre: 240/40-R18 Front brakes: Single disc. 4-piston Front brakes diameter: 292 mm (11.5 inches) Rear brakes: Single disc. 2-piston Rear brakes diameter: 292 mm (11.5 inches) Physical measures and capacities Dry weight: 307.0 kg (676.8 pounds) Seat height: 641 mm (25.2 inches) If adjustable, lowest setting. Overall length: 2,415 mm (95.1 inches) Ground clearance: 135 mm (5.3 inches) Wheelbase: 1,760 mm (69.3 inches) Fuel capacity: 18.90 litres (4.99 gallons) |

2013 Harley-Davidson Dyna Street Bob Gets Styling Updates And H-D1 Factory Customization
Tue, 21 Aug 2012For 2013 Harley’s Dyna Street Bob gets updated styling treatments that further promote the production-level bobber’s no-nonsense image. In addition to the restyling, the Street Bob joins the 1200 Custom as one of two bikes available for Harley’s web-based customization program known as H-D1. “Our focus for the Street Bob is always on street appeal,” Harley-Davidson’s Styling Manager Tony Pink said in a release.
Forbes Expects Harley-Davidson to Announce Gains for Q3 2011
Mon, 17 Oct 2011In anticipation of Harley-Davidson announcing its third-quarter performance in 2011 Forbes.com expects Harley will reveal its third straight quarter of sales growth. The article says that financial analysts expect “earnings of $0.76 per share, up 47.4% from the same quarter of last year.” Additionally, an 18.8% gain in revenues is expected. Interestingly, the article refers to Harley’s motorcycles as “luxury items,” and as such sees Harley’s increased sales and profit as a possible harbinger of an improving U.S.
UFC Set To Rumble For H-D’s 110th Anniversary
Wed, 29 May 2013The Ultimate Fighting Championship (UFC) octagon is set to ride into Milwaukee for Harley-Davidson’s 110th Anniversary celebration, giving fans an opportunity to witness one of the hardest-hitting live MMA fights of the year – the UFC 164 Harley-Davidson Hometown Throwdown. UFC stars including Cain Velasquez, Mike Chiesa and Matt Hughes will be at the BMO Harris Bradley Center in downtown Milwaukee on August 31 for the action-packed card, which will feature more than 10 hard-hitting bouts. “UFC and Harley-Davidson fans will experience the passion of the world’s best fighters when they duke it out in the Octagon in our backyard here in Milwaukee during our 110th Anniversary,” said Mark-Hans Richer, Chief Marketing Officer at Harley-Davidson.
